- Period:
- Second World War (1939-1945)
- Rank:
- Troop Sergeant-Major
- Unit:
- 1st Anti-Aircraft Regiment, Anti-Aircraft Corps, British Expeditionary Force (BEF), British Army
- Awarded on:
- December 20th, 1940
Citation:
"T.S.M. Cuthill whilst T.S.M. of the last 3.7" guns in France set a fine example regardless of his own safety when the gun position was shelled and bombed. He also volunteered to get wounded under cover, from Bray beach under shell fire."
